Date Received: 2024-01-09
Issue: Incorrect information on your report
Subissue: Account status incorrect
Consumer Complaint: On XX/XX/2023 I settled with XXXX XXXX XXXX XXXXXXXX XXXX XXXX XXXX and Paid the settlement amount of {$950.00} which brought the account balance to {$0.00}. However, on my credit report it is reporting in a collections status. The agreement with the creditor was that if I agreed to settle for the said amount above once paid it will report on my credit report as a Closed/Paid account with a {$0.00} balance reported. Due to the inaccurate reporting on my credit report is causing me to get denied a place to live. This reporting is telling the companies that run my credit report that I still owe the XXXX that I paid the debt off with. The Credit Bureau is in violation of The Fair Credit Reporting Act ( FCRA ), 15 U.S.C. 1681 et seq. Can you please look into this matter.
